# Flaglight Rollouts — Approvals

Quick version for on-call: any rollout touching more than 5% of traffic needs an approval in Flaglight before the ramp continues. Kill switches don't need approval — just flip them and note it in the incident channel. Scheduled ramps pause automatically if error budget burns hot. If you're stuck at 2 a.m. with a pending approval, there's one person authorized to override, and that's the approver below.

account owner for tagep-bafof: Norael Gilax Juleth

# Service Accounts: String Extraction

The `extract-i18n` script pulls translatable strings from all Bramblewick repos and pushes them to the Glossa service. It runs under the `i18n-extractor` service account. Do not run it under your personal account; Glossa rate-limits individual users aggressively. The account has write access to the staging catalog only. Set the token in your shell before invoking the script. The current staging token is below.

API key for kahap-kafog: zpat15_6qzxZ7YR8aDwjmp

Alert: transcode backlog on the Veldspar farm has exceeded the two-hour threshold. Worker nodes are healthy, but the priority queue is starving standard-definition jobs behind a large 4K batch from the Marrowlight launch. No release gate is blocked yet, though cutting tomorrow's candidate before backlog clears risks stale preview assets. Current queue depth, drain estimates, and throttle controls are shown on the dashboard below.

wiki page, kahog-hahig: https://vault.zemvargrid.internal/display/deploy/repo/settings/merge_requests/job/settings/6f3b933774dbc5320a4daa18